GLOBUL AWARDED THE BIGGEST CORPORATE DONOR FOR 2012

GLOBUL was awarded the Biggest Corporate Donor for 2012 in two categories of the seventh annual Bulgarian Donor’s Forum Awards – Largest Amount of Financial Grants and The Most Generous Donor. The prestigious prize was presented by the Bulgarian President Rosen Plevneliev.

Within the past year, GLOBUL has invested over BGN 1 million in programs and initiatives in several key areas – promoting education, environmental protection and social development. Among them is the operator’s scholarship program which aims to provide financial support to talented students, and the National Nature Parks Day environmental initiative. It is held together with the international environmental organization WWF and is aimed at preserving and protecting Bulgaria’s wild nature.

On the occasion of the company’s tenth anniversary which was celebrated in 2011 and as a part of its corporate responsibility strategy, GLOBUL donated ten ambulances to the Emergency Medical Service Centres in Sofia, Plovdiv, Blagoevgrad, Yambol, Dobrich and Smolyan. All ten ambulances were produced by Opel and were equipped according to the European standards for providing emergency medical services. The total value of the donation is estimated at over BGN 850, 000 which makes it the largest single donation made by a company in the country since 1989.

‘As a company which is a long-term investor in Bulgaria, it’s really important for us to contribute to the economic development and support projects that are good for the society. We decided to make this   donation because we believe it would allow many Bulgarians to receive qualified and timely emergency care, and will also promote and improve the health care system in the country.’ – GLOBUL Chief Executive Officer Mr. Haris Kotsibos commented at the official award ceremony.
